ONE of Wyre Forest's biggest sporting events has become the latest victim of the foot and mouth crisis.
The Red Marley Hill Climb, scheduled for Easter weekend at Walsgrove Farm, near Great Witley, has been cancelled.
With no alternative dates available, the event will now return next year.
Public relations officer Colin Biddle said: "It is soul-destroying - everybody has put in so much effort. But we fully understand the farmers' position."
The event for vintage motorcycling, first held in 1927, returned last year after a 29-year absence, drawing a crowd of more than 8,000.
